Sedum should be grown in a sunny part of the garden that has good drainage, and a moist slightly acidic (pH 5.5 to 7) soil. Transplant the young seedlings at a distance of 15 cm (6 inches small Sedum varieties), 30 cm (12 inches medium) or 60 cm (2 feet large Sedum species) apart.
